Merge Duplicate Symbols features and specs

  • Improved Organization
    By merging duplicate symbols, the project becomes more organized, reducing clutter and making it easier to manage design components.
  • Consistency
    Ensures consistency across the design by eliminating duplicate symbols that may have slight variations, leading to a uniform design system.
  • Resource Efficiency
    Merging duplicates can lead to reduced file size and improved performance, as fewer redundant assets need to be processed.
  • Streamlined Workflow
    Designers can work more efficiently with a single, unified symbol rather than managing multiple duplicates throughout a project.
  • Easier Updates
    With merged symbols, updating a single instance reflects changes project-wide, saving time and reducing errors.

Possible disadvantages of Merge Duplicate Symbols

  • Loss of Variants
    Merging symbols may lead to the unintentional loss of symbol variants that were deliberately created for specific design purposes.
  • Initial Time Investment
    The process of identifying and merging duplicates can be time-consuming, especially in projects with many symbols.
  • Potential for Errors
    There's a risk of incorrectly merging symbols that are not exact duplicates, leading to unintended design changes.
  • Learning Curve
    Users need to learn how to effectively use the tool, which might require some initial adjustment and adaptation.

Possible disadvantages of Emoji Concepts

  • Ambiguity
    Some emojis can be interpreted in multiple ways, leading to confusion or miscommunication if the intended meaning is not clear.
  • Over-Reliance
    An over-reliance on emojis might diminish the richness of written language, as users may choose simpler, emoji-based expressions over more detailed verbal explanations.
  • Platform Variability
    Different platforms might display emojis differently, which can result in messages not being rendered as intended across devices.
  • Cultural Differences
    The interpretation of emojis can vary across cultures, potentially leading to misunderstandings or offense if a symbol has different connotations in different regions.
